Output 18aba1500a6925ed157bc1855e5e5f2a122f55c22b1587062691641a292de8e4:1

value
5281354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d8d6e35d931a144acd2808e1710d791c598dd30 OP_EQUAL
address
37JUa1W5Z4zG7E98E4hi8a4F3nHqzCnZbS
transaction
18aba1500a6925ed157bc1855e5e5f2a122f55c22b1587062691641a292de8e4
confirmations
209951
spent
true